Swe-Danes was a dynamic Danish-Swedish jazz and entertainment trio that captivated audiences from 1958 to 1961. Comprising the talented Swedish singer Alice Babs and Danish musicians Svend Asmussen on violin and Ulrik Neumann on guitar, the trio blended music, comedy, and dance into a unique and engaging performance style. Known for their vocalese technique and lively stage presence, Swe-Danes became a popular international act, leaving a lasting legacy in the world of entertainment. Their discography includes notable tracks like "Swe-Dane Shuffle" and "Scandinavian Shuffle," showcasing their distinctive sound and energetic performances.
